[SUMMARY] THREE TIPS FOR RAISING A SERIES A, ALBAN DENOYEL

Alban Denoyel, Co-founder & CEO of Sketchfab, share some tips on how he closed a $7m series A.

LEVERAGE YOUR MOMENTUM Do not raise money when you are running out of it. As Eric Paley, Managing Partner at Founder Collective, says, running out of money is not a milestone. Instead, leverage your momentum: growth, key partnerships, hire, product update...

FOCUS ON ONE KEY METRICS It's often tough to have all your metrics performing well at the same time. So focus on one which is both growing really well and is a good definition of what your business is.

BUILD RELATIONSHIPS EARLY Time is the best due diligence. Fundraising is an ongoing process. So identify VCs you like and who like you, and ask for help and intros. It's a great way to get them involved early. Then, keep them updated and continue asking for help.
